This selection will give you home grown ingredients for creating many lovely meals and a whole lot of gardening pleasure: contains one packet each of...
Aubergine Bonica F1 ~ lovely roasted or baked: retaining their flavour when soft and tender. This AGM winner is a compact bushy choice with large shiny purple fruits (10 seeds)
Brussel Sprout Trafalgar F1 ~ sow now for Christmas and new year sprouts…delicious medium sized buttons from this heavy cropping choice (15 seeds)
Calabrese Green Sprouting ~ this is one of the best open pollinated varieties. It crops over a long period, sown now cropping will start about June. (20 seeds)
Cauliflower Igloo ~ an early variety that can be used to grow mini cauliflowers or large head. Sow in March and mini heads can be picked from August, allow some to grow on for large heads in late autumn (18 seeds)
Kale Black Magic ~ related to Cavelo Nero this variety has long, slender leaves which mature to a rich green that looks almost black from a distance. Young leaves suitable for salads, this variety will crop right through to next spring (12 seeds)
Shallot Zebrunne ~ long brown bulbs with a blush of pink to the skins: delicious, mild & sweet flavoured. If you are new to shallots they are more delicately flavoured than regular onions and harvest at a similar time in August and September (60 seeds).
